The Philadelphia Eagles are hopeful quarterback Sam Bradford can return to action as the team takes a three-game losing streak on the road to face the New England Patriots. Bradford, who suffered a concussion and an injury to the AC joint in his left shoulder in the team's 20-19 loss to the Miami Dolphins on Nov. 15, has missed the Eagles' last two games, both blowout losses - 45-17 to the Tampa Bay Buccaneers and 45-14 to the Detroit Lions. ''We're looking for him to progress and get to where he needs to be, Eagles offensive coordinator Pat Shurmur said Tuesday.
